Learn more about Bing search results herePhysical differences between male and female frogsOrganizing and summarizing search results for youFrog sexual dimorphism refers to the physical differences between male and female frogs. Some of these differences include vocal sacs, copulatory pads, body size, and skin texture. These features are related to mating behavior and mate choice.
